Court orders retrial in Shahzeb Khan murder case

Karachi (Staff Report): The Sindh High Court (SHC) on Tuesday ordered a retrial of Shahzeb Khan murder.

The SHC announced the decision while hearing a criminal review application filed by Shahrukh Jatoi, seeking a retrial of the case in a juvenile court.

Shahrukh Jatoi's counsel today argued that Shahzeb's murder had been the result of a personal enmity and should not have been tried in an ATC.

In 2013, an Anti-Terrorism Court (ATC) had awarded the death penalty to co-accused Shahrukh Jatoi and Siraj Talpur for Shahzeb's murder. Siraj's younger brother, Sajjad Ali Talpur, and his servant, Ghulam Murtaza Lashari, had been handed life sentences.

A couple of months after the sentence, however, Shahzeb's parents had issued a formal pardon to the convicts.
